Scenario Pubblico is a very special venue in the Italian contemporary dance landscape: in Catania, the heart of Sicily, it is a private space built and run by Roberto Zappalà, comprising a house with rehearsal studios and a stage for performances, where he presents his own productions and accommodates other artists and companies.
This is where Zappalà recently premiered the last part of his “Corpi incompiuti” (unfinished bodies) project, begun in 2003, featuring “24 Preludes, la pace dei sensi” (peace of the senses) and “Sfocatura dei corpi” (bodies obscured), both with a very
talented Singaporean male dancer, Wei Meng Poon, for whom he had previously created “1.incompiuto,” an incisive solo in the middle of a hundred pairs of shoes, under a kind of violent shower of light. A strong, graphic performance with not little irony, the performer appears all wrapped in plastic film with the inscription “chicken” to the sound of the “Death of the Swan” motif.
